Step back into medieval times in this town-building, people simulation game!
Villagers is a beautifully illustrated and richly detailed game where you build and nurture a thriving community using the people and resources around you. Success or failure depends on your ability to create a town that can grow and prosper, and overcome the harsh realities of medieval life!
Gather and manage natural resources for buildings, ensure a plentiful supply of food and water to keep your villagers happy and allocate them jobs to continually improve and expand your settlement. Watch out for travelling artists who can spread illness, fierce bandits and wild animals that attack your townsfolk and extreme weather conditions that threaten their very survival!
In Story Mode you follow the journey of a group of medieval settlers living through dark times filled with war and illness. Using your town building and resource management skills you must guide them through six challenging missions that introduce the different aspects of Villagers gameplay. The campaigns guide you through building your first town, trading with merchants, food and water provision, managing the emotional wellbeing of your villagers, coping will illness and defending your townsfolk from attack!
You start your game on virgin lands and learn to build a community that allows your town to thrive. Happy villagers are more productive, form relationships and build homes. Couples living in houses will eventually have children who are delivered to your town by a stork! As these offspring grow up, they themselves become workers and help to support the growing town. Adults grow old and weak and eventually die, so you can follow the life of your villagers from birth to death.
